Picture-Perfect Weddings in Paradise: Say ‘I Do’ at Coconut Bay Beach Resort and Spa in Saint Lucia
Picture-Perfect Weddings in Paradise: Say ‘I Do’ at Coconut Bay Beach Resort and Spa in Saint Lucia If you’re looking for a gorgeous tropical retreat for a destination wedding, there’s no better place than Coconut Bay. We offer picture-perfect weddings complete with all the customizations you could want when it’s time to say “I Do.”…